Night-shift staff: Floor 4 of the Tellhaven Building opens this week. After 21:00, access is via the rear stairwell only; the lifts are locked out overnight during the settling period. Complete a walk-through of the new floor once per shift and log it. The stairwell keypad accepts the code below.

badge for yahop-fawep: bdg-XBKXI-68071

**Autocomplete index performance.** Plugin authors querying the Tindervale autocomplete endpoint should expect elevated latency while the suggestion index rebuilds, typically 03:00–04:30 UTC daily. During rebuilds, responses may fall back to prefix-only matching, so fuzzy results will be sparse. Do not implement client-side retries faster than two seconds; the index recovers on its own. Current rebuild status, historical timings, and the degradation flag your plugin can poll are all published on the status page below.

dashboard of hagug-yafop = https://artifactory.zemvarlabs.internal/board

Scope: signed release of DocSift, the internal documentation linter at Marrowgate Systems. Steps: tag the release candidate, run the full rule-suite regression, confirm zero false-positive delta against the golden corpus, then sign the tarball before registry push. Security review gate: confirm provenance attestation matches the build host and that the trust bundle references only the current identity. Unsigned artifacts are rejected at ingest. For audit purposes, the release signing key in effect for this cycle is listed below.

deploy key for kahag-kagaf: bky9_uLYdkfG6Z

Attendees: sales leadership and operations managers.

The committee reviewed next year's training budget. Agreement was reached to increase allocation by 12%, prioritising certification for the Skylark product line and onboarding for new regional sales leads. The Dornely workshop series will be consolidated into two sessions. Funding requests above the standard cap require sign-off from Finance. Sales leads should plan enrolments accordingly. Context for this investment appears in the confidential note below.

board note of tagug-hahag: Praionax Logistics is in early talks to buy Julaxek Group for about $36.3 million. The Julmir launch date is March 1, and nothing goes to the press before then.